The European Nightcrawler, the bigger cousin of the red wiggler, is simply as starved and likewise makes for a good bait worm. However it chooses a little a cooler environment than the red wiggler. The African Nightcrawler is a large composting worm and makes a gorgeous, granular cast.


The Indian Blue is voracious, however also prefers a warmer environment and it additionally exhibits a tendency to get away the container. The red wiggler is a durable worm and isn't as choosy about its environment. I such as to call it the Ford Taurus of vermicomposting worms; you won't boast to your hardcore composting buddies that you possess them, but they will certainly serve you well.

When the hefty walleyes carry on to the big-water shoals in the late summertime, attempt pursuing them with a bucktail jig and a 1-inch pinch of nightcrawler. The bait covers the hook factor, disperses weeds, and provides a taste of victim. With nothing dangling or waving, it remains secure despite current, casts, or ambitious panfish.


Whether you're wading or angling from a boat, wandering worms is one of the terrific searching techniques for bigger rivers. For trout, a spade-dug, 4-inch yard worm is the appropriate dimension; for bass, walleyes, and steelhead, a nightcrawler may be a far better choice. The trick is to drift the bait through feeding and holding areas since fish in present are not mosting likely to ferret out the bait, as they could in still water.




Fish the transitions: mouths of tributaries, bank-side slicks, and the edges of large swimming pools. His dictum applies to any type of number of angling maneuvers, consisting of the issue of adding a piece of worm to a damp fly.
